Ankündigung

Einklappen
Keine Ankündigung bisher.

submit --> wenn ... dann ...

Einklappen

Neue Werbung 2019

Einklappen
X
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• submit --> wenn ... dann ...

    hallo!
    folgendes prob:
    habe ein submitbutton!
    habe eine function geschrieben:

    Code:
    function chkfield() {
    
    if (
        document.frmabf.persid.value == ''
        &&
        document.frmabf.txtname.value == ''
        &&
        document.frmabf.txtvorname.value == ''
        &&
        document.frmabf.banfid.value == ''
        &&
        document.frmabf.banfbez.value == ''
        &&
        document.frmabf.txtvon.value == ''
        &&
        document.frmabf.txtbis.value == ''
       )
       {
       return alert('nix gefüllt, zusehn!!!')
    
       }
    }
    der submit button liegt in einer form, d.h. er bringt auf ein neues php script! ich will jedoch nur, das der post durchgeführt wird, WENN meine function false zurück gibt! d.h. wenn ich die meldung "nix gefüllt, zusehn!!!" bekomme, soll nichts passieren, einfach garnicht!
    hoffe jemand weiss Rat!

  • #2
    Code:
    function chkfield() { 
    
    if ( 
        document.frmabf.persid.value == '' 
        && 
        document.frmabf.txtname.value == '' 
        && 
        document.frmabf.txtvorname.value == '' 
        && 
        document.frmabf.banfid.value == '' 
        && 
        document.frmabf.banfbez.value == '' 
        && 
        document.frmabf.txtvon.value == '' 
        && 
        document.frmabf.txtbis.value == '' 
       ) 
       { 
       alert('nix gefüllt, zusehn!!!');
       return false;
    
       } 
    }

    Kommentar


    • #3
      nun, das funktioniert leider nicht!
      wenn er mir die ausgabe bringt, alert, und ich auch OK klcike, geht er trotzdem aufs die im form angegebene seite
      -->
      <form name=frmabf action="abfrageres.php" method="POST">
      <input type=submit name=abf value=abfrage>
      </form>

      was nun???

      Kommentar


      • #4
        <form name=frmabf action="abfrageres.php" method="POST" onsubmit="return checkfield();">

        Kommentar


        • #5
          jo, cool! funktioniert! dank dir

          Kommentar

          Lädt...
          X